Scooter Camping

I wanted to scooter camp for a long time.  I was looking for a camping experience that was based on what I could carry on a scooter.  The camping location needed be one in which I could drive to the site and park or one that would be a rather easy and short hike away from where the scooter was parked.   I wanted to have a comfort level in where I parked the scooter and where I camped.  I also wanted it to be free.

This is a different experience than Car Camping.  Car Camping in Taiwan people bring a lot of gear.  Camp sites are often as expensive as hotels and people camp right next to each other.  It is kind of hard to believe.  In the USA when we want to get away, it isn’t just getting away from the city is it getting away from people as well.

I finally found a perfect place to camp that fit all my needs.  I found a “tree house” that was big enough to fit my tent.  I set up at dusk and packed at dawn.  I enjoyed the sunset, mountain views of several cities, views of a river and ocean.  I had a good place to park my scooter, the hike to the tree house was uphill but easy and only about 20 minutes if you know the shortcut.  The temperature was perfect.  The only negative was that there was strong wind all night.  It was hard to sleep because of the noise and movement of the tent blowing in the wind.  The positive was that because of the breeze there were no insects, no mosquitoes and no condensation in the tent.
